Java 合并来自2个报表的表和sql,而不使用子报表

Java 合并来自2个报表的表和sql,而不使用子报表,java,mysql,sql-server,crystal-reports,report,Java,Mysql,Sql Server,Crystal Reports,Report,有没有一种方法可以让我获取两个报表,每个报表都有单独的SQL和查询,并将它们合并到一个报表中,而不篡改它们的SQL或查询 我目前正试图通过使用2份所有已建立和制作的报告中的信息来“制作报告”。这两个报告是InventoryAllocationWorkOrder报告和InventoryAllocationSalesOrder报告。我一开始只是简单地复制和编辑一份WorkOrder报告,我已经完成了,而且看起来很不错,但现在我需要从另一份报告SalesOrder获得信息 我是SQL和iReport的

有没有一种方法可以让我获取两个报表,每个报表都有单独的SQL和查询,并将它们合并到一个报表中,而不篡改它们的SQL或查询

我目前正试图通过使用2份所有已建立和制作的报告中的信息来“制作报告”。这两个报告是InventoryAllocationWorkOrder报告和InventoryAllocationSalesOrder报告。我一开始只是简单地复制和编辑一份WorkOrder报告,我已经完成了,而且看起来很不错,但现在我需要从另一份报告SalesOrder获得信息

我是SQL和iReport的新手,但我不相信我正在努力做的事情有我做的那么难。我确实知道子报告,但我只是想问,是否有其他方法可以在没有主报告的情况下将两个报告合并在一起

谢谢你帮我学习


我曾尝试在这篇文章中添加照片,但在没有10张照片的情况下无法添加。不过,我会尽力回答问题

快速解决方案…请参阅Crystal、Active Reports或SSR的子报告功能

它们都具有子报表类型的功能,允许您将现有报表嵌入到父报表中


更好的解决方案是,创建一个新报告并重新处理查询。根据报告的复杂性。

快速解决方案…请参阅SSRS的子报告功能。更好的解决方案是,创建一个新报告并重新处理查询。根据报告的复杂程度,我认为这是我的问题。我想从头开始,但因为报告是由其他人制作的,目前我很难理解它们。如果问题标记正确,OP使用的是Crystal reports,而不是SSR。